Hagure Keiji XI
Hagure Keiji is back! Yasuura, the detective with a heart, returns to KIKU with encore episodes. Starring: Fujita Makoto, Umemiya Tatsuo, Mano Azusa, Bonchi Osamu.

Episode 1 (6/1/01)
A patrolman making his rounds is seriously wounded by a knife-wielding assailant. A card from a video rental shop seems to be the only clue. Yasuura recognizes the manager of the video shop as a former juvenile delinquent.
Episode 2 (6/8/01)
Freelance writer Okada is killed in a fall. Yasuura questions Shizuka, who was seen leaving the site immediately after. She denies knowing Okada, but Yasuura soon has his doubts about her.
Episode 3 (6/15/01)
A murdered man is found with the business card of a transvestite bar. "Momoko," the manager of the bar, is an acquaintance of Yasuura's. Momoko's family had been at odds with the victim's family...
Episode 4 (6/22/01)
The manager of a beauty salon is murdered. Oki, a man who owed her money, had visited her after closing. He looks suspicious, but he isn't the only one she'd lent money to...
Episode 5 (6/29/01)
An architect is found dead on a construction site. Nearby is the half-eaten lunch stolen from one of the workers. When Yasuura discovers that other workers have also had their lunches stolen, he sets a trap...
Episode 6 (7/6/01)
A host at a nightclub is killed. Police suspect Kazue, the wife of a company director. She's arrested when her fingerprints are found on the murder weapon. She confesses to the crime, but Yasuura has his doubts.
Episode 7 (7/13/01)
Wada, a bank official, is killed. Police question Hirai, whose prints were found at the scene. Hirai is saved by a client who vouches for him. Another man with a motive appears. His father had committed suicide after being refused a loan by Wada.
Episode 8 (7/27/01)
A man suspected of raiding girls' high schools is found dead. It looks like an accidental tumble from his bicycle, but when his wallet is found empty, police cannot rule out foul play. A young girl seen with the man could hold the key....
Episode 9 (8/3/01)
A baby is found abandoned at a supermarket. Haruko returns it to its mother, Hiromi, who begs Haruko to keep the baby for a day. The next morning, HIromi is found near death at a "love" hotel. The baby presents a great puzzle to the police.
Episode 10 (8/10/01)
Satomi proposes to Keiko, a widowed taxi driver. Unfortunately, her son is against the match. Keiko is arrested for the death of a fellow taxi driver. He had been harrassing her since she surpassed him in gross receipts.
Episode 11 (7/20/01) [8:00-9:30pm]
Detective Yasuura is called to the scene when a woman is reported missing from her home. According to her husband, 3 million yen is also missing. As the investigation proceeds, Yasuura finds that Tamami goes by her maiden name and the address on her insurance card does not match her current address. To complicate matters further, a woman with the same name reports that someone has tampered with her family records....
Episode 12 (8/17/01) [Part 1 of 2]
The Yamate-Chuo Precinct has been plagued with random attacks on young women. Miyake, a witness, describes the attacker as around 20. He claims he asked another middle-aged man to call the police after the incident, but he's nowhere to be found. A few days later, Miyake calls the police saying he's found the attacker. When police hurry to the scene, Miyake is nowhere in sight. Then, the next day, he's found dead in a phone booth nearby.
Episode 13 (8/24/01) [Part 2 of 2]
There seem to be two leading suspects in the case. One is a middle-aged newspaper subscription solicitor, and the other a college dropout working at a coffee stand. Yasuura uses his powers of observation and reasoning to weed out the perpetrator.
Episode 14 (8/31/01)
Haruko rescues a woman who is being molested, but the woman promptly runs off. Haruko has no choice but to release the man, but he is later found dead. A search of his room uncovers secretly taken photos of unsuspecting women. One turns out to be of the woman Haruko saved.
Episode 15 (9/7/01)
Nemoto is killed with a metal baseball bat. The witness, a middle school student, says he didn't see the culprit's face, but police suspect he's protecting someone. Furusawa comes under suspicion, especially after his prints are found on the bat.
Episode 16 (9/14/01)
The police are called to a restaurant when a woman who claimed she had to run home for her wallet, fails to return. The proprietor is more concerned about the state of the woman, than about the money. Apparently, she's the mother of a child who was killed outside the restaurant a year ago.
Episode 17 (9/21/01)
Arai is found dead. Police discover that he was with Yukari, whom he had been trying to recruit for his boss' prostitution ring. Yukari admits to being with him that night, but claims she left early because of an appointment the the shoeshine woman, Kikuyo.
Episode 18 (9/28/01)
Satoko had escaped from her abusive husband, but he can't seem to forget her. Police go after him after he attacks her sister who refused to tell him where Satoko is. They stake out Satoko's apartment, but fail to catch him. Then, one night, Satoko is pushed down some stairs...
Episode 19 (10/5/01)
A boutique owner is found dead in her apartment. A neighbor saw someone hurry out of that apartment and bump into a woman coming from the unit beyond. Police track down the woman, but she insists she was not at the scene that day.
Episode 20 (10/12/01)
Mieko is found dead. Police question Kumiko, whose little daughter had been at odds with Mieko's daughter over a part in a kindergarten play. Kumiko's footprints match those found at the crime scene. She finally confesses, but then there's a surprising turn of events.
Episode 21 (10/19/01)
Reiko, a stewardess, is found murdered in her apartment. The main suspect is her lover, Makiyama, a married man. Haruko reluctantly agrees to question his wife Junko, who happens to be an old friend of hers. Makiyama confesses to having an affair with Reiko, but not to killing her.
Episode 22 (10/26/01)
An elderly woman is found dead in her kitchen. Her death looks like an accident, but police can't seem to figure out how it was engineered. They begin to suspect her son-in-law when it's learned that he had been bad-mouthing her and seemed unhappy with his life.
Episode 23 (11/2/01)
Masayo, a masseuse, is found dead. Her husband had considered returning to his first wifeYuriko, but according to Yuriko, she decided it would not be in the best interest of their children. Yasuura suspects Masayo's employer, who seemed to be inordinately upset with her.
Episode 24 (11/9/01)
An elderly woman disappears after leaving a letter. Five million yen is discovered to have been withdrawn from her savings account by a suspicious man. Yasuura is stunned to discover that he knows the man on the bank's surveillance tape.
Episode 25 (11/30/01)
Company president Morita is killed in his hospital room. The autopsy shows that he ate some caramelized ayu just before his death, and chances are it was brought to him by a visitor. Meanwhile, Chief Yokomizo is sent a package of the same caramelized fish, along with a letter from an anonymous woman.
Episode 26 (12/7/01)
Motoko is found dead at the site of the new shop she and her husband were about to open. A witness heard people arguing, then saw a woman running away. Her husband suspects Chiho, who used to work in his office. He claims he was once stalked by her after he'd done her a favor.
Episode 27 (12/14/01) Final Episode.
A bank officer is attacked as he is placing money into an ATM machine at a supermarket, and is relieved of 1.7 million yen. An earring found in the getaway car is traced to an employee of the market. Her boyfriend is identified as the culprit, but he has an alibi supported by a man he met at a park...
